Pain Point #1: "When people move, they spend hours (sometimes days) updating their new mailing address across dozens of providers (banks, insurance, utilities, government agencies, memberships, subscriptions, etc.). It’s repetitive, easy to forget, and causes issues like missed bills or lost mail." Opportunity: Develop a "universal address updater" platform that allows users to update their address once, and automatically pushes it to all connected providers. Justification: - Demand: The process of updating addresses is a universal issue for anyone who moves. But the process turned into chaos: Some people paid via PayID, others via PayPal or bank transfer. A few pledged but forgot to send money." Opportunity: Create a dedicated group cost-sharing platform for events, seamlessly handling pledges, payments, and follow-ups in one place.
